2. and make sure the parking brake is engaged Keep a fire extinguisher suitable for gasoline chemical electrical fires nearby Keep the scan tool dry clean free from oil water or grease Use a mild detergent on a clean cloth to clean the outside of the scan tool when necessary 2 Location of the Data Link Connector DLC The DLC Data Link Connector or Diagnostic Link Connector is the standardized 16 cavity connector where the service tool interfaces with the vehicle s on board computer The DLC is usually located 12 inches from the center of the instrument panel dash under or around the driver s side for most vehicles If Data Link Connector is not located under dashboard a label should be there telling location For some Asian and European vehicles the DLC is located behind the ashtray and the ashtray must be removed to access the connector If the DLC cannot be found refer to the vehicle s service manual for the location ae 3 Using the EPB Service Tool 3 1 Tool Description Mac Tools EPB Service Tool EPB101 lt 6 Fe OBD II CONNECTOR Connects the service tool to vehicle s Data Link Connector DLC OFF LED A yellow LED indicates status of brake system after the command Start brake pad change is sent STATUS LED A green LED indicates communication status between the service tool and vehicle s control unit and status of trouble codes ON LED A red LED indicates status

5. ct your local distributor or the manufacturer 4 2 Changing Brake Pads 1 2 3 4 Press OFF button to send the command Start brake pad change to the control module The OFF LED flashes at a frequency of 5 Hz 5 s When the control unit starts to open the pads the frequency changes to 1Hz 1 s If the OFF LED keeps flashing at a frequency of 5Hz 5 s v Verify that the ignition is ON v Check if the service tool s OBD II connector is securely connected to vehicle s DLC v Turn the ignition off wait about 10 seconds and turn the ignition back on v Make sure that hand brake is released v Check if the service tool is compatible with the vehicle v Check if the vehicle is equipped with EPB system If the OFF LED still keeps flashing at a frequency of 5Hz 5 s please contact your local distributor or the manufacturer When the brake is completely opened the OFF LED illuminates constantly Replace brake pad When finished pad change press ON button to send the command End brake pad change to vehicle s control module The ON LED flashes at a frequency of 5 Hz 5 s When the control unit begins to close the pads the frequency changes to 1Hz 1 s If the ON LED keeps flashing at a frequency of 5Hz 5 s v Verify that the ignition is ON v Check if the service tool s OBD II connector is securely connected to vehicle s DLC 5 6 7 8 9 v Turn the ignition off wait about

7. ip with EPB system 4 Brake Pad Change 4 1 Connecting to the Vehicle CAUTION Don t connect or disconnect the service tool with ignition on or engine running 6 7 8 Turn the ignition off Locate the vehicle s 16 pin Data Link Connector DLC Plug into the OBDII cable to the vehicle s DLC Turn the ignition on Put the transmission in PARK for automatic transmission or NEUTRAL for manual transmission Hold brake pedal and press the parking switch in your vehicle to release hand brake The service tool starts to detect connected control module and the STATUS LED flashes at a frequency of 5Hz 5 s When it links up with the control module it reads the trouble codes EPB of system If no codes are found the STATUS LED illuminates constantly if any codes are detected the STATUS LED flashes at a frequency of 1Hz 1 s If the service tool fails to communicate with the vehicle s control module or to read codes the STATUS LED keeps flashing at a frequency of 5Hz 5 s v Verify that the ignition is ON v Check if the service tool s OBD II connector is securely connected to vehicle s DLC v Turn the ignition off wait about 10 seconds and turn the ignition back on v Make sure the hand brake is released v Check if the service tool is compatible with the vehicle v Check if the vehicle is equipped with EPB system If the STATUS LED still keeps flashing at a frequency of 5Hz 5 s please conta
